The “Grants” page was modified to state that the 2013 $50,000 ECD research grant was awarded to Omar Abdel-Wahab, MD, David Hyman, MD, and Eli Diamond, MD from Memorial Sloan-Kettering Cancer Center in New York, New York for the study described as, “Somatic Genetic Alterations in the Pathogensis and Therapy of Histicytic Disorders”.
